区块链基础知识:区块的定义与作用

                ## 内容主体大纲 1. 引言 - 区块链的背景 - 区块的重要性 2. 区块的定义 - 区块的基本概念 - 区块的组成部分 3. 区块的功能 - 数据存储 - 确保数据的完整性和安全性 4. 区块和区块链的关系 - 区块链的结构 - 区块在链中的作用 5. 区块的形成与验证过程 - 挖矿过程 - 共识机制及其影响 6. 区块的应用场景 - 加密货币 - 智能合约 - 其他应用领域 7. 面临的挑战与未来发展 - 技术挑战 - 监管与合规问题 8. 结论 - 总结区块的意义 - 展望未来的发展方向 ### 引言

                区块链技术近年来备受关注,随着比特币及其他加密货币的兴起,越来越多的人开始关注区块链的底层结构。作为区块链的基本组成单元,区块起着至关重要的作用。本文将深入探讨区块这一概念及其在区块链中的重要性。

                ### 区块的定义

                所谓区块,是区块链中的一个数据单元,包含了时间戳、交易数据、区块头和哈希值等重要信息。每个区块都被设计为包含一定数量的交易记录,同时与之前的区块密切相关,通过哈希值的链接形成区块链。

                #### 区块的基本概念

                在区块链中,每个区块如同一个数据包,其中包含了当前区块的所有交易信息,并通过哈希算法与前一个区块进行连接。这种设计确保了所有区块的顺序性和数据的不可篡改性。一旦信息被记录在区块中,就几乎不可能被更改,确保了交易的透明性和可靠性。

                #### 区块的组成部分

                一个区块通常由三个主要部分组成:

                • 区块头:包含版本号、前一个区块的哈希值、时间戳、难度值和随机数等信息。
                • 交易列表:记录这一区块所包含的所有交易详情,每个交易记录包括发送者、接收者及转账金额等信息。
                • 区块哈希:是通过区块内容生成的唯一标识符,确保区块数据的一致性与完整性。
                ### 区块的功能

                区块在区块链中扮演着多重角色,能够存储和保护数据,同时促进账户之间的交易透明化。

                #### 数据存储

                区块的首要功能就是作为数据的存储单元。每个区块记录着多个交易,并且聚合这些交易形成一种链条。由于区块保存的信息不可更改,因此这一设计为数据安全提供了保障。

                #### 确保数据的完整性和安全性

                区块不仅仅是存储交易信息,还通过哈希加密技术确保了数据的完整性。每个区块的哈希值是基于该区块的所有数据生成的,这意味着任何对区块内数据的微小变动都会导致哈希值的变化,进而使区块与其前一个区块的链接失效,从而防止数据被篡改。

                ### 区块和区块链的关系

                区块是区块链的构成单位,理解两者之间的关系有助于我们更深入地认识区块链技术的运作方式。

                #### 区块链的结构

                区块链是由多个区块串联而成的,每一个区块都依赖于它的前驱区块,这种链式结构确保了整个链的稳定性和安全性。随着时间的推移,区块链中区块的数量会不断增加,为历史数据提供了一个不可篡改的存储平台。

                #### 区块在链中的作用

                区块不仅是数据的承载单位,更是维护区块链整体安全性和规则的重要组成部分。每个区块的创建、确认、验证过程都是通过全网节点进行的,体现了区块链技术的去中心化特性。

                ### 区块的形成与验证过程

                区块的形成过程,包括交易的确认和挖矿过程,也是区块链技术的核心环节。

                #### 挖矿过程

                挖矿是创建区块的过程。挖矿节点通过解决复杂的数学难题来争夺新区块的生成权。在成功挖矿后,新的区块被添加到区块链中,矿工将获得一定数量的加密货币作为奖励。

                #### 共识机制及其影响

                区块链网络中所有节点需达成一定的共识,以确保区块的有效性和安全性。不同的区块链采用不同的共识机制,比如工作量证明(PoW)、权益证明(PoS)等,这些机制在资源利用效率和安全性上具有不同的优势和局限性。

                ### 区块的应用场景

                除了在加密货币中的应用,区块还有广泛的其他应用场景。

                #### 加密货币

                比特币、以太坊等加密货币的核心便是通过区块来实现交易透明和数据安全,确保每笔交易的真实有效。

                #### 智能合约

                除了交易记录,区块还可用于承载智能合约,通过代码执行特定的合约条款,提高自动化与可信度。

                #### 其他应用领域

                例如在供应链管理、身份验证、医疗数据管理等领域,区块的不可篡改性和透明性都能为流程和决策提供支持。

                ### 面临的挑战与未来发展

                尽管区块技术具有极大的潜力,但也面临许多挑战。

                #### 技术挑战

                区块链的扩展性、交易速度等技术问题依然是行业关注的焦点。如何在保证安全性、去中心化的前提下,提高系统的处理能力,是一个亟待解决的问题。

                #### 监管与合规问题

                随着区块链技术的发展,各国的监管政策日趋严格。未来如何在促进技术发展的同时,确保符合国家规定和消费者保护,是区块链发展的另一大挑战。

                ### 结论

                区块作为区块链的基本单元,其重要性不可低估。它不仅承载着金融交易的信息流,更代表着一种全新的信任机制。随着技术的发展,区块及区块链将在各个领域发挥越来越重要的作用,为社会的进步带来巨大的推动力。

                --- ### 相关问题及详细介绍 #### 区块链的基本结构是怎样的?

                区块链的基本结构是怎样的?

                区块链的基本结构由区块和链两部分组成,每个区块中均包含了交易数据和相关信息,而这些区块以线性方式链接在一起,形成完整的网络。每个区块都记录了自己的数据,同时也保存了前一个区块的哈希值,确保整个链条的完整性和一致性。

                区块链的结构通常采用双层结构,即链的一层为区块,另一层为网络节点相关信息。节点通过共识机制来验证新区块的合法性,每个区块都附带了时间戳和交易记录,而所有信息都是透明且可追溯的。这种设计确保了安全性和可信度,使得区块链能够有效抵御数据篡改和攻击。

                此外,区块链还可以分为公有链、私有链和联盟链,不同类型的区块链结构能够用于不同的应用场景。例如,公有链一般用于开放性较强的项目,如比特币,而私有链则适用于企业内部数据管理,高度安全和隐私保护。

                #### 如何验证区块的有效性?

                如何验证区块的有效性?

                在区块链中,每个新产生的区块都需要通过众多节点的验证,以确保持久性与有效性。验证的过程主要借助共识机制,不同的区块链采用不同的共识算法,如工作量证明(PoW)和权益证明(PoS)。

                以工作量证明为例,节点需通过解决复杂的数学问题来证明其完成了相应的计算工作,只有当问题解决后,节点才能得到创建新区块的权利。其他节点会检查这个区块的有效性,确认无误后再将其加入自己的链中。

                此外,区块的有效性还包括交易的合法性检查,每笔交易必须满足一定的条件,如确认发送者的有效性及余额足够等。只有在所有条件均满足的情况下,区块才能被广泛认可。这种去中心化验证机制有效地增强了区块链的安全性。

                #### 区块链的应用领域有哪些?

                区块链的应用领域有哪些?

                区块链技术的应用领域因其独特的优势而愈发广泛,最初的加密货币应用之外,越来越多的行业开始探索其潜力。

                1. **金融服务**:区块链在金融行业的应用主要体现在交易清算、支付结算、资产证券化等方面,能够大幅降低交易成本和时间。

                2. **供应链管理**:区块链技术能够有效提高供应链的透明度,追踪产品的来源和流转路径,减少伪造和欺诈现象。

                3. **医疗数据管理**:在医疗行业,区块链可确保患者数据的安全性和隐私,增进医疗机构之间的数据共享与协同。

                4. **身份认证**:通过区块链实现去中心化的身份验证,去除传统身份认证中的中介环节,提高了安全性和方便性。

                5. **智能合约**:智能合约是基于区块链的自执行协议,广泛应用于各类合约执行,确保执行的全面自动化与透明。

                这些应用使得区块链在各行业中展现出无穷的潜力,帮助企业降低成本,提高效率,加速数字化转型。

                #### 区块链技术的开发难点在哪里?

                区块链技术的开发难点在哪里?

                尽管区块链技术带来了许多创新,但在开发过程当中依然存在多个难点。

                1. **技术壁垒**:区块链是一种新兴技术,相关知识储备不足使得开发者难以掌握核心理念,如智能合约编写、共识机制的实现等。

                2. **扩展性问题**:如何提高区块链的交易处理能力及并发性是一个技术难点。随着用户量的增加,区块的处理速度可能变得相对缓慢,导致“区块链拥堵”。

                3. **安全性问题**:区块链虽然本身安全性较高,但在智能合约和用户操作上仍存在漏洞,攻击者可能利用这些漏洞进行攻击。

                4. **法律合规**:区块链的去中心化特性带来了法律监管方面的挑战,如何在保持技术优势的同时,遵循当地法规是开发时必须考量的内容。

                5. **生态环境建设**:构建一个良好的区块链生态系统,包括节点数量和质量、用户活跃度等,都是推动区块链发展的基础。

                面对这些难点,开发者需要不断进行探索与合作,以确保区块链技术的有效应用。

                #### 区块链如何保障数据的安全性?

                区块链如何保障数据的安全性?

                区块链的设计充分考虑了数据安全性,采用多种机制和技术来确保数据的可靠性和完整性,包括加密、去中心化、共识机制等。

                1. **加密技术**:区块链通过密码学算法为每一笔交易提供加密,确保数据在传递过程中的安全。这种数据加密能有效防止窃取和篡改。

                2. **去中心化架构**:数据并不存储在中央服务器上,而是分布在网络中的各个节点,这意味着即使一个或多个节点受到攻击,系统依然能够完整运作,极大地增强了抗攻击能力。

                3. **共识机制**:如工作量证明、权益证明等共识机制确保了网络中的节点能够一致认可交易的有效性,在形成新区块之前,必须经过大多数节点的验证,防止虚假交易和蓄意破坏。

                4. **不可篡改性**:一旦信息被记录在区块中,篡改需要重新计算整个区块链,这在技术上几乎是不可行的。因此,区块链具有高度的不可篡改性,这在一定程度上能够避免数据被不法分子更改恶意内容。

                通过这些安全措施,区块链能够充分保障用户数据的安全性和隐私性,这是其被广泛采用的核心原因之一。

                #### 区块链技术如何影响传统行业?

                区块链技术如何影响传统行业?

                区块链作为一种颠覆性技术,正在逐渐改变各个传统行业的运作模式。

                1. **金融行业**:区块链的引入大幅降低了金融交易的成本与时间,提高了效率,同时推动了数字货币的流通应用,影响了银行业务的核心机制。

                2. **物流业**:通过区块链技术,物流公司能够实现货物的全程追踪,透明化运输,提升客户信任,确保每一环节的信息即时更新,减少人为错误。

                3. **医疗健康领域**:区块链可确保医疗数据的安全存储与在线共享,提高医疗服务质量。在医疗行业,通过区块链,患者的病历可以被授权共享,有助于医生进行更为准确的诊断。

                4. **电子商务**:通过区块链推动支付安全与交易的透明度,电子商务平台能够减少欺诈行为,同时确保供应链各环节的合法性,从而提升客户购物体验。

                这些影响将推动传统行业的与数字化转型,有助于提升企业的竞争力和市场适应性。

                #### 区块链的未来发展趋势是什么?

                区块链的未来发展趋势是什么?

                展望未来,区块链技术的发展趋势将主要体现在以下几个方面:

                1. **跨行业融合**:未来区块链将不仅限于金融领域,越来越多的行业将逐步采用区块链技术,以实现数据共享、透明化、效率提升的目标。

                2. **标准化与规范化**:随着区块链技术的发展,各国和行业将逐步制定相应的技术标准与监管政策,以促进区块链的健康快速发展。

                3. **Interoperability(跨链互操作性)**:各个区块链之间的互操作性将成为一个重要研究领域,以确保不同区块链系统可以实现信息的交流和操作,解决信息孤岛的问题。

                4. **绿色区块链**:随着全球对可持续发展的关注,未来的区块链技术将在提高能效、降低能耗方面进行更多的探索与创新,尤其是降低挖矿带来的环境负担。

                5. **个人用户自主管理**:区块链将更好地保护个人隐私和数据,用户将获得更大程度的自主管理权,能够掌控个人数据的使用与共享。

                总之,区块链技术在未来将继续发展与完善,推动各个行业的变革,带来无限可能。

                author

                Appnox App

                content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                                  related post

                                                    leave a reply